    How Blockchain Works

    Blockchain operates through a series of interconnected blocks that store data in a zecure manner. Each block contains a cryptographic hash of the previous block, creating a chain. This structure ensures that altering any block would require changing all subsequent blocks. Such a requirement makes tampering nearly impossible. Additionally, transactions are validated by a consensus mechanism, which involves multiple participants agreeing on the validity of the transaction. This process enhances security and trust. It’s interesting how this collaborative approach works. Once validated, transactions are permanently recorded, providing a transparent history. This transparency is crucial for accountability.

    Case Studies of Blockchain in Gaming

    Several case studies illustrate the successful integration of blockchain in gaming. One notable example is Axie Infinity, a game that allows players to earn cryptocurrency through gameplay. This model has attracted a large user base, demonstrating the potential for play-to-earn mechanics. It’s impressive how this engages players.

    Another example is Decentraland, a virtual world where users can buy, sell, and develop virtual real estate using blockchain technology. This platform empowers users to create unique experiences and monetize their creations. It’s a fascinating concept. Additionally, CryptoKitties showcases how blockchain can facilitate ownership of digital collectibles. Players breed and trade unique virtual cats, highlighting the appeal of NFTs. These case studies exemplify the transformative impact of blockchain in gaming.

    Challenges and Limitations

    Scalability Issues

    Scalability issues present significant challenges for blockchain technology in gaming. As user demand increases, many blockchain networks struggle to process transactions efficiently. This limitation can lead to slow transaction times and higher fees. It’s frustrating for users.

    Additionally, the current infrastructure may not support a large number of simultaneous players. This can hinder the overall gaming experience. For instance, Ethereum, a popular blockchain for gaming, often faces congestion during peak times. This congestion affects performance and user satisfaction. Furthermore, solutions like layer-2 scaling are being explored, but they are not universally adopted yet. Understanding these scalability challenges is essential for developers and stakeholders.
